Chewy appoints interim Chief Accounting Officer

Published 22/07/2024, 21:26
CHWY
-

Chewy, Inc. (NYSE:CHWY) announced the appointment of a new interim Chief Accounting Officer (CAO) and principal accounting officer (PAO) today, following the resignation of Stacy Bowman from the roles. The online pet retailer confirmed that David Reeder, currently the company's Chief Financial Officer, will take on the additional interim responsibilities effective today.

Bowman's departure from Chewy is not due to any internal disagreements related to the company's operations, policies, or financial matters, according to the announcement. She will continue to work with the company until August 9, 2024, to facilitate a smooth transition of her duties.

Reeder, 49, has been serving as Chewy's CFO since February 2024 and will maintain his current compensation despite the expanded role. The Board of Directors approved his new position on an interim basis, with no changes to his existing remuneration.

Chewy's fil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) emphasized that Reeder's appointment did not result from any prior arrangements with other persons and that there are no familial relationships or related party transactions requiring disclosure. Further details about Reeder's background and qualifications were made available in Chewy's Annual Report on Form 10-K for the fiscal year ended January 28, 2024.

In other recent news, Chewy Inc . has experienced significant developments. Wolfe Research initiated coverage on Chewy stock, assigning it a Peer Perform rating, citing skepticism about Chewy's potential to increase its revenue and Active Customer growth due to macroeconomic challenges.

Argus downgraded Chewy's stock from a Buy to a Hold rating, citing a cautious near-term outlook despite the company's substantial financial growth. William Blair maintained an Outperform rating, expressing confidence in the company's potential for long-term free cash flow. Evercore ISI maintained an In Line rating with a consistent price target of $22.00, noting increased competition from omni-channel and value sites.

Chewy's financial performance has seen a threefold increase in revenue, reaching $11 billion, and significant margin expansion. The company also entered into an agreement to repurchase 17,550,000 shares of its Class A common stock, reflecting confidence in its growth strategy. Influential investor Keith Gill, also known as "Roaring Kitty," disclosed a 6.6% stake in the company, sparking interest among investors.
